Austin's father caused a stir on Twitter after a user took screenshots of tweets seeming to complain about the playing time of former Yankee teammate, Greg Bird. As a result, Austin all but apologized for his father's tweets Tuesday before the Twins' game with the White Sox.
"Pretty embarrassed about what my dad put on there," Austin said. "Didn't know about it until somebody sent me a picture of it, and told him immediately to take it down. It's embarrassing and it should never have happened."
Austin added that he will reach out to Bird personally to apologize.
Austin's father tweeted on Aug. 11, "18 homerun [sic] for Tyler on the year but bird is word." On Aug. 18, he sent out, "Tyler has more hits with the twins [sic] in a week than bird has in a month with the Yankees."
The Twins acquired Austin from the Yankees at the Trade Deadline in the deal that sent pitcher to the Bronx. After being called up from Triple-A Rochester on Aug. 11, Austin has hit .370/.400/.741 with three homers for Minnesota.
